The International Alliance for Biological Standardization (IABS) is an independent, non-profit scientific Alliance, governed by Articles 60-79 of the Swiss Civil code and by its Constitution. Its office is located in Geneva (Switzerland). IABS has members in over 50 countries.

MISSION

The mission of the Alliance which is related to the scientific and medical advancement of Biologicals, includes :

  • To host conferences and workshops, facilitate communication, and develop consensus on key contemporary issues related to biologicals among those who discover, develop, produce and regulate biological products for human and animal health
  • To foster evidence-based Science as the standard for improving and ensuring the quality and the safety of biological products
  • To share scientific advancements and innovative regulatory solutions through our journal “Biologicals”.

PUBLICATIONS

Reports and proceedings of IABS conferences and workshops appear in its journal Biologicals, published by Elsevier.
